+2020-01-09 Bruno Haible <bruno@clisp.org>
+
+ c32srtombs: New module.
+ * lib/uchar.in.h (c32srtombs): New declaration.
+ * lib/wcsrtombs-impl.h: Parameterize: Use macros FUNC, SCHAR_T,
+ INTERNAL_STATE, WCRTOMB.
+ * lib/wcsrtombs.c (FUNC, SCHAR_T, INTERNAL_STATE, WCRTOMB): New macros.
+ * lib/c32srtombs.c: New file.
+ * lib/c32srtombs-state.c: New file, based on lib/wcsrtombs-state.c.
+ * m4/uchar.m4 (gl_UCHAR_H_DEFAULTS): Initialize GNULIB_C32SRTOMBS.
+ * modules/uchar (Makefile.am): Substitute GNULIB_C32SRTOMBS.
+ * modules/c32srtombs: New file.
+ * tests/test-uchar-c++.cc: Test the signature of c32srtombs.
+ * doc/posix-functions/wcsrtombs.texi: Mention the new module.

+/* Internal state used by the functions c32srtombs() and c32snrtombs(). */
+mbstate_t _gl_c32srtombs_state
+/* The state must initially be in the "initial state"; so, zero-initialize it.
+ On most systems, putting it into BSS is sufficient. Not so on Mac OS X 10.3,
+ see <https://lists.gnu.org/r/bug-gnulib/2009-01/msg00329.html>.
+ When it needs an initializer, use 0 or {0} as initializer? 0 only works
+ when mbstate_t is a scalar type (such as when gnulib defines it, or on
+ AIX, IRIX, mingw). {0} works as an initializer in all cases: for a struct
+ or union type, but also for a scalar type (ISO C 99, 6.7.8.(11)). */
+#if defined __ELF__
+ /* On ELF systems, variables in BSS behave well. */
+#else
+ /* Use braces, to be on the safe side. */
+ = { 0 }
+#endif
+ ;

+#include <config.h>
+
+/* Specification. */
+#include <uchar.h>
+
+#include <wchar.h>
+
+#if (HAVE_WORKING_MBRTOC32 && !defined __GLIBC__) || _GL_LARGE_CHAR32_T
+/* The char32_t encoding of a multibyte character may be different than its
+ wchar_t encoding, or char32_t is wider than wchar_t. */
+
+# include <errno.h>
+# include <stdlib.h>
+# include <string.h>
+
+extern mbstate_t _gl_c32srtombs_state;
+
+# define FUNC c32srtombs
+# define SCHAR_T char32_t
+# define INTERNAL_STATE _gl_c32srtombs_state
+# define WCRTOMB c32rtomb
+# include "wcsrtombs-impl.h"
+
+#else
+/* char32_t and wchar_t are equivalent. */
+
+# include "verify.h"
+
+verify (sizeof (char32_t) == sizeof (wchar_t));
+
+size_t
+c32srtombs (char *dest, const char32_t **srcp, size_t len, mbstate_t *ps)
+{
+ return wcsrtombs (dest, (const wchar_t **) srcp, len, ps);
+}
+
+#endif
